Just Start Typing |
Think aleph sounds like "a"? Try it.
Gimel sounds like "g"? You guessed it again. |
- a = א (aleph)
- b = ב (bet)
- c = כ (chaf/kaf)
- d = ד (dalet)
- you guess the rest!
|
|
Type the wrong letter? |
CAPITALIZE IT. It will be the letter you wanted.
For example: |
- You typed "a" wanting the letter "ע" (ayin)
- But "א" (aleph) came out instead! :-(
- CAPITAL "A" = "ע" (ayin) ... happy again
|
|
Sample words |
- SloM = שלום ("hello, goodbye, peace")
- ani = אני ("I")
- mdbr = מדבר ("speak")
- Abrit = עברית ("Hebrew")

Archaic
Archaic may refer to a period of time preceding a "classical period": - List of archaeological periods
- Archaic period in Greece
- Archaic period in the Americas
- Early Dynastic Period of Egypt
- Archaic period in New Zealand
- Archaic Homo sapiens, people who lived about 300,000 to 30,000 B.P. (this is far earlier than the archaeological definition)
- Archaism, the use of a form of speech or writing that is no longer current
- List of archaic musical instruments
- Archaic Latin (also called Old Latin or Early Latin), Latin language up to about 75 BC
